✨ Welcome to the ʻOhana! ✨

Yesterday, we were excited to welcome a new group of educators and staff members during New Teacher/New Hire Orientation at our Kamehameha Schools Hawaii Campus.

Representing a variety of roles across our campus community, these new hires are joining us as teachers, a school counselor, an educational assistant, custodial and security professionals, and lifeguards. Together, they bring diverse experiences, perspectives, and talents that will help create a safe, supportive, and engaging environment for our haumāna.

The day began with a warm welcome from Associate Head of School Scott De Sa, who shared insights into Hawaiʻi Campus, our mission, and the important role every employee plays in advancing the work of Kamehameha Schools. Participants also explored the foundations of our cultural and educational philosophy through a special session led by Makaʻala Rawlins of Hoʻokahua, deepening their understanding of the values, perspectives, and ʻike that guide our work.

As they begin this new chapter, we're honored these talented individuals have chosen to join our employee ʻohana. We look forward to the many ways they will contribute to our campus community and support the growth and success of our haumāna for years to come.

Aloha e kipa mai - please join us in giving them a warm welcome! 💙

✨ Welcome to the ʻOhana! ✨

Today, we were excited to welcome a new group of educators during New Teacher Orientation at Kamehameha Schools Maui Campus.

The day began with a meaningful piko led by Kahu Kanani Franco, helping ground us in purpose and connection. New hires also had the opportunity to hear from campus leaders, including Poʻo Kula Dr. Scott Parker and Assistant Head of School Kelly Dukelow, who shared insights into Maui Campus, our mission, and the important role each employee plays in advancing the work of Kamehameha Schools.

Throughout the day, participants explored the foundations of our culture, values, and educational philosophy, including a special presentation on Ola ka ʻŌlelo Hawaiʻi, led by Kumu Ekela Kaniaupio-Crozier, whose decades of dedication continue to leave a lasting impact on our community. The experience reflected what makes Kamehameha Schools unique: a deep commitment to ʻike, the perpetuation of Hawaiian culture and language, and the collective responsibility of nurturing the next generation of leaders.

Creating meaningful New Teacher Orientations is a collaborative effort between HR and our campus partners. From recruitment and onboarding to ongoing support and development, colleagues across Talent Acquisition, Talent Management, and HR Business Partners work together with campus leadership to help new employees feel welcomed, connected, and prepared to thrive from day one.

We're honored these talented educators have chosen to join our employee ʻohana and look forward to the many ways they will inspire, support, and empower our haumāna in the years ahead. Please join us in giving them a warm welcome! 💙

✨ Welcome to the ʻOhana! ✨

Yesterday, we had the pleasure of welcoming 18 new hoa hana during New Teacher Orientation at Kamehameha Schools Kapālama Campus.

This talented group represents a wide range of roles and disciplines that support our haumana, including K-12 teachers, educational assistants and behavioral health specialists. Among them are several Kamehameha Schools alumni who are returning to serve the community that helped shape their own journeys.

Throughout the day, our newest team members connected with one another, learned more about our mission, and heard from KS CEO Jack Wong and KS Kapālama Poʻo Kula Punihei Lipe. They were also welcomed by dedicated members of our broader KS community, including Kawika McGuire from Hoʻokahua and Deric Valoroso and Sonny Santos from Security—reminding us that creating a thriving educational environment is a collective effort.

Captured near the iconic tamarind tree outside the Heritage Center, this photo reflects the excitement and optimism that comes with the start of a new chapter. Each new hire brings unique experiences, perspectives, and talents that will help strengthen learning opportunities and deepen connections for our haumāna.

We're grateful they chose to continue their professional journeys with Kamehameha Schools and look forward to the impact they will make across our campus and community. Please join us in giving them a warm welcome! 💙

𝐍𝐨𝐰 𝐇𝐢𝐫𝐢𝐧𝐠: 𝐒𝐞𝐧𝐢𝐨𝐫 𝐏𝐫𝐨𝐣𝐞𝐜𝐭 𝐌𝐚𝐧𝐚𝐠𝐞𝐫, 𝐒𝐮𝐬𝐭𝐚𝐢𝐧𝐚𝐛𝐥𝐞 𝐈𝐧𝐝𝐮𝐬𝐭𝐫𝐲 𝐃𝐞𝐯𝐞𝐥𝐨𝐩𝐦𝐞𝐧𝐭
📍 Hawaiʻi (Statewide)
💲 124,500.00 - 184,800.00 Annually

Create lasting economic and community impact while serving and strengthening our Native Hawaiian community.

We're seeking a Senior Project Manager to join the Sustainable Industry Development Department within the ʻĀina Pauahi Group. This role offers a unique opportunity to support local businesses, strengthen industry capacity, and advance sustainable economic opportunities across Hawaiʻi.

In this role, you will:
✅ Lead complex projects that enhance and grow KS’ priority industries and resource assets
✅ Collaborate with tenants, investees, community organizations, and industry leaders to foster business growth and innovation
✅ Develop and execute marketing, storytelling, product development, and business development strategies
✅ Manage consultants, contractors, budgets, timelines, and project deliverables
✅ Analyze opportunities, mitigate risks, and provide recommendations that inform strategic decision-making
✅ Negotiate agreements and cultivate relationships that advance cultural, economic, and community outcomes

The ideal candidate will have a Bachelor’s degree, 7+ years of directly related experience, 2+ years of supervisory experience, and a proven ability to lead projects from strategy through implementation. Familiarity with Native Hawaiian communities, culture, and practices is strongly desired.
